How they compare
Thailand currently reports 34.6% against 25.5% in Indonesia, a difference of 9.1%.
That makes Thailand's figure about 1.4 times Indonesia's.
Across all 8 years both countries report, Thailand has been ahead every year.
Indonesia ranks 58th and Thailand ranks 55th of 59 countries.
Thailand has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Indonesia | Thailand |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 39.1% | 57.9% | 18.8% | Thailand |
| 2010s | 39.8% | 52.5% | 12.7% | Thailand |
| 2020s | 25.5% | 34.6% | 9.1% | Thailand |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Share of students who achieve minimum reading proficiency by the end of lower secondary education. This data includes only students enrolled in school.
